Corrugated roof rep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the integrity of roofs made from corrugated metal sheets. These services typically involve inspecting the roofing material for signs of damage, such as rust, corrosion, or punctures, and then performing necessary repairs to prevent further deterioration. Repair work may include patching holes, replacing damaged panels, sealing leaks, and applying protective coatings to extend the lifespan of the roof. The goal is to ensure the roof remains functional, weather-resistant, and structurally sound, helping property owners avoid costly replacements in the future.
Corrugated roof repairs address common problems like leaks caused by rusted or cracked panels, loose fasteners, and corrosion buildup. Over time, exposure to moisture and environmental elements can weaken the metal sheets, leading to water infiltration and potential damage to the interior of the building. Repair services help mitigate these issues by sealing leaks, reinforcing weak areas, and replacing compromised sections. Regular maintenance and prompt repairs can also prevent more extensive damage, such as structural weakening or mold growth, which could compromise the safety and durability of the property.

The overview below groups typical Corrugated Roof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Bethlehem, PA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Repair Costs - The cost to repair a corrugated roof typically ranges from $300 to $1,200, depending on the extent of damage. For minor leaks or patchwork, prices might be closer to $300, while extensive repairs can approach $1,200 or more.
Material Expenses - Replacing sections of corrugated roofing usually costs between $2 and $6 per square foot, with total expenses varying based on the size of the area. For example, a 200-square-foot repair could range from $400 to $1,200 for materials alone.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for corrugated roof repairs generally fall between $50 and $100 per hour. The total labor cost depends on the project's complexity and duration, often adding up to several hundred dollars.
Additional Costs - Factors such as removing old roofing or installing new fasteners can add $100 to $300 to the overall cost. These extra expenses vary based on the specific repair requirements and site con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
